PAN AFRICAN'S RIGHTS OFFER SUBSCRIBED TO THE EXTENT OF 175%
1. RESULTS OF THE RIGHTS OFFER
Pan African is pleased to announce to its shareholders ("Shareholders") the
successful completion of the Company's ZAR703 million rights offer, to be
implemented through the issue of 370,071,902 new Pan African ordinary shares ("
Rights Shares") at a subscription price of ZAR1.90 or 14 pence per Rights Share
("Subscription Price") ("Rights Offer").
The Rights Offer closed on Friday, 11 January 2013. Pan African received
subscription applications for a total of 645,898,862 Rights Shares, equating to
175% of the available Rights Shares. Accordingly, Pan African has successfully
raised the full ZAR703 million from the Rights Offer.
Pan African shall apply the Rights Offer proceeds towards the acquisition of
Evander Gold Mines Limited.

Jan Nelson, CEO of Pan African, said:
"The overwhelming support of the rights offer by investors indicates a strong
message of confidence for the Evander acquisition and Pan African's longer term
strategy. We have raised sufficient equity funding which, together with our
strong cash generation from the operations and secured revolving line of
credit, allows us to comfortably fund this acquisition.
We intend to extract maximum benefit from Evander whilst eliminating our
historical single asset risk by diversifying the company's risk across two
profitable assets."
